      Hi Guys,

      Thank you for letting me join the forum as a new member. I have recently bought a Bridgeport Milling machine, J head, variable pulley model. On inspection the previous owner/ or owner before that had cut all the wires going to the control box by the knee. I have managed to trace wires back to the main control box via continuity testing. The fault I am having at the moment is when I turn on the machine then turn on the toggle switch ( far left) on the control box, the contactors come on, then when I press the green button the contactor disengages. I know this is wrong because it should be the reverse of what I just said. I have tried all different combinations with wires going to different places on the control box but I just seem to be coming up against a brick wall with this. Has anyone out there got a wiring diagram of the control box so I can get it up and running please??

                    Welcome ! I have a wiring diagram that may be right, it is a poor copy. The control circuits seem to be from a 415v to 110v transformer. It sound as though the push button is n/c rather than n/o and operating it drops the contactors. send me a pm and I will try to help. Noel
